How Prepare Sea Moss: A Comprehensive Guide

Sea moss, also known as Irish moss, is a popular ingredient in the health and wellness community. It is a type of red algae that is rich in v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. Many people consume sea moss for its health benefits, such as improved digestion, increased energy levels, and enhanced immune function. If you’re interested in incorporating sea moss into your diet, here’s a comprehensive guide on how to prepare sea moss.

1. Source and Purchase Sea Moss

The first step in preparing sea moss is to source and purchase it. You can find sea moss in various forms, including dried, powdered, or fresh. Dried sea moss is the most common form and is easy to store. When purchasing sea moss, make sure it is organic and free from contaminants. You can find sea moss at health food stores, online retailers, or specialty shops.

2. Soak the Sea Moss

Once you have your sea moss, the next step is to soak it. Soaking helps to rehydrate the sea moss and makes it easier to prepare. Fill a bowl with warm water and add the sea moss. Let it soak for at least 30 minutes, or until it becomes soft and gelatinous. You can also add a small amount of apple cider vinegar or lemon juice to the water to help with the soaking process.

3. Rinse the Sea Moss

After soaking, rinse the sea moss thoroughly under cold water to remove any impurities or sand. It’s important to rinse the sea moss well to ensure that it is safe to consume.

4. Blend or Mash the Sea Moss

Once the sea moss is soft, you can blend or mash it to create a paste or gel. If you prefer a smoother texture, use a blender or food processor. If you like a chunkier texture, you can use a fork or potato masher. Blend or mash the sea moss until it reaches your desired consistency.

5. Store the Sea Moss

If you have any leftover sea moss, you can store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It will keep for up to a week. Make sure to keep it away from other foods to prevent cross-contamination.

6. Incorporate Sea Moss into Your Diet

Now that you have prepared your sea moss, it’s time to incorporate it into your diet. You can add sea moss paste or gel to smoothies, soups, stews, or even sprinkle it on top of salads. Sea moss can also be used as a thickener in recipes that require a gelatinous texture.
